Wine is sensitive to high temperatures, and that makes shipping it during the summer months extra tricky. Even if a bottle never passes through what we typically think of as the “hotter” states, the temperature in a carrier truck during the summer can be high enough to ruin a bottle for the end consumer. We’ve written about the various options for summer shipping many times before. But we realize that, with so many options and strategies available, it might not be clear how to start thinking about the problem, let alone discovering what will work for your wine club or DTC channel. So, we asked some of our experts: What do you think is the most important thing to remember when it comes to summer wine shipping? Here are their top three tips. Tip #1: Get a Weather Strategy in Place for Wine Shipping We might not know exactly when a warm front is going to roll in, but we do know that one will come around eventually. Every year, we are always amazed at how much the wine industry changes—and at the ways in which wineries and their partners find ways to innovate. 2023 was no exception. What we are seeing is shifting patterns, including shifts in small parcel carriers, consumer purchase behavior, job creation, the use of technology, and more. We also see a lot of opportunity for savvy wineries going into 2024. So what were some of these key patterns in 2023 that will influence how the wine industry will (and should) react in 2024? Small Parcel Carriers Lend Stability to DTC It’s no secret that DTC wine shipping is disproportionately dependent upon small parcel carriers. So it was great news when UPS came to terms with its drivers union and avoided a major shut down this past summer. Meanwhile, Fedex is consolidating its ground and air business into one operating company, with an anticipated completion date of June 2024.
